The discovery process can last months while lawyers gather evidence and question witnesses. An attorney for mesothelioma will interview current and former workers who might have valuable information regarding asbestos exposure. They will also collect medical records to prove asbestos exposure caused mesothelioma. A patient may be asked to give an oral deposition at this stage of the process, which can be recorded and played back to the jury should the case go to trial.

The lawsuits for wrongful death seek compensation for a family member's death caused by mesothelioma or another asbestos-related disease. These lawsuits seek justice by holding accountable parties accountable for negligently exposed victims to asbestos. These claims are brought by children, spouses or other dependents of a loved one who has passed away.

A mesothelioma lawyer may also help victims determine how much compensation they are entitled to receive. Compensation in a mesothelioma case can include economic, non-economic, and punitive damages. Economic damages include the future and past medical expenses as well as lost wages and funeral expenses. Non-economic damages include suffering and suffering and loss of consortium and emotional distress. Punitive damages are a type of punishment designed to deter asbestos companies from engaging in unlawful or oppressive practices, or committing grossly negligent conduct.

In addition, mesothelioma lawyers can assist victims and their families in filing wrongful death lawsuits. The wrongful death claims are similar to personal injury lawsuits and seek compensation for the loss of a loved one because of exposure to asbestos. These claims can be filed by spouses, children, or other family members of deceased asbestos victims.
